COVID-19 in the Americas Conference sets out to "Re-think Everything"


The AIDS Healthcare Foundation (AHF) Global Public Health Institute, in collaboration with the University of Miami, the Institute for Advanced Study of the Americas, and the International Association of Providers of AIDS Care (IAPAC) are preparing to launch a virtual COVID-19 in the Americas conference on Oct. 27 ? an educational event organized to promote dialogue across 12 multidisciplinary tracks.

Participants may register to attend the virtual conference for free via the IAPAC website at https://www.iapac.org/conferences/covid-19-in-the-americas/#register_content.

The conference will continue with sessions throughout 2020 and 2021, and will put the focus squarely on the region most impacted by COVID-19 ? North, Central and South America ? an area that currently accounts for approximately half of all novel coronavirus cases and 60% of all deaths globally.
